Windows – “Incompatible Office products are installed on your machine” when opening Office documents or browsing OneDrive or SharePoint Site

microsoft-officemicrosoft-office-2013onedrivesharepointwindows 7

I'm running Office 2013 Pro Plus 32-bit (MSI-based) on Windows 7 Ultimate 64-bit. When trying to open an Excel, Word, or PowerPoint documents I get this error message:

Sorry, we can't perform this action. Incompatible Office products are installed on your machine. If you have an administrator, please contact them for help.

After clicking OK the file opens and functions normally.

Further, if I attempt to browse OneDrive or a SharePoint site through Word or Excel the same error is displayed. After clicking OK I can continue browsing the connected service. Unfortunately, removing the services doesn't solve the problem.

How can I fix this?


Additional Details

  • The error is only displayed when opening the first document in the Office program. Once the error has been displayed, I can open other documents and don't get the error.
  • I only get the error when opening documents stored on a mapped network drive. No error is displayed when opening documents stored on my local hard drive.

My research/Attempted Solutions:

  • I tried deleting my Personal Macro workbook. No change.
  • I found this Microsoft forum post which suggests uninstalling SharePoint Designer 2010, but I don't have that product installed.
  • The forum refers to KB2920798, which I installed today, but I'm able to open my Office files, contrary to the KB's claim that This update provides you an informative message when you cannot open an Office document. I do not have any click-to-run Office products installed.
  • Over the weekend I installed SimCity 3000 Unlimited which is an older game. It installed "MS Access 97 SP2 Runtime. Update: Uninstalling this didn't help.
  • I also installed available Windows Updates this weekend, about 20-30 of them to my recollection.

Best Answer

You need to uninstall the stand-alone Microsoft OneDrive for Business 2013 sync client. [Edit: As noted in the comments, this issue is caused by any version of the stand-alone sync client, not just the Business version.] It looks like this in Add/Remove Programs:

The stand-alone sync client is the Incompatible Office product installed on your machine referred to by the February 10, 2015 update for Office 2013 (KB2920798) update. Your edition of Office 2013 came with its own OneDrive for Business 2013 sync client:

If you have one of the following versions of Office 2013, you already have the OneDrive for Business (formerly SkyDrive Pro) sync client installed:

  • Office Professional Plus 2013
  • Office 365 Enterprise E3
  • Office 365 Midsize Business
  • Office 365 Small Business Premium

This included OneDrive sync client is conflicting with the stand-alone client. As noted in the installation instructions, the stand-alone version is only meant to be installed with Office 2010:

The OneDrive for Business client can be installed side by side with Office 2010....Using OneDrive for Business alongside the 2007 Office system is not a supported scenario.
